Escape to Wonderland: A History of Children's Book Illustration
Immerse yourself in the delightful and colourful world of children's book illustration. Featuring over 100 works from 19th Century to present day, find out where our favourite illustrators draw their inspiration from, how authors and illustrators work together to create their famous characters and which mediums they like to use. Featuring Charlie and Lola, Elmer the Elephant and Rupert Bear.
Patrons of the exhibition: Quentin Blake, Shirley Hughes, David McKee

Global Impact Month: Baghdad children come to Esher on a very special “exchange” visit
Esher’s Cornerstone the Church is welcoming all visitors to join them for a memorable visit from Canon Andrew White, the ‘Vicar of Baghdad’, on Sunday morning (15th August 2010) as its “Global Impact Month” continues throughout August.
Canon Andrew – who is Chaplain at St George’s Church in Baghdad, Iraq – is guest speaker at the Sandown Park based church’s morning service, which takes place at 10.30am in the Gold Cup Suite. A regular visitor to Cornerstone whenever he is in the country, this time he’ll be bringing along some very special guests.
A group of children from Canon Andrew’s Baghdad congregation will get the unique opportunity to exchange their lives in war-torn Iraq for the peace of the Surrey countryside, if only for a short time.
“No matter what your own beliefs may be, I encourage anyone to come along and hear the fascinating things this great man of faith, and genuine world figure, has to say,” said Founder and Senior Pastor of Cornerstone the Church, Chris Demetriou. “His real life stories are fundamentally moving and inspirational, despite the incredibly difficult conditions under which he continues to work for peace and reconciliation in Iraq and throughout the Middle East. He is a great friend and an encouragement to us all. It will be a particular privilege to welcome the children along with Canon Andrew and to learn more about their lives and faith, growing up in one of the world’s most dangerous cities.”
Canon Andrew, who has to be escorted to his Baghdad church services by a convoy of armed soldiers, is also Chaplain to the Allied Forces in Iraq, President and CEO of the Foundation for Relief and Reconciliation in the Middle East, and a major political figure in the region. He has visited the Esher-based church on many occasions and regularly cites Cornerstone as one of his favourite churches in the world, because of its dynamic and uplifting approach to the Christian faith!
Cornerstone’s “Global Impact Month” kicked off on Sunday 1st August with internationally renowned speaker, Christopher Alam, addressing the gathered congregation. It continues on Sunday 22nd with a visit from Psalmody International’s founder and leader, Tom Inglis.
